Output 864c23a07118ce1863e55fde25b35a56ff67b2129df607bd6aa973846099a166:1

value
576159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f0a668c8dbed23189955f68a7b66561ed35353d OP_EQUALVERIFY OP_CHECKSIG
address
19fXesQLz8jvLgkAzhCDC7eHZ6Z5WekMq6
transaction
864c23a07118ce1863e55fde25b35a56ff67b2129df607bd6aa973846099a166
spent
true